Multiple HBCU Weekly Polls Rank North Carolina A&T, Bowie State No. 1

HBCU Sports by HBCU Sports
November 11, 2015
0
HBCU
478
VIEWS

HSRN Polls

Hartly, DE – North Carolina A&T solidified its position and Bowie State stood alone on top of the HSRN Football Polls following week 10 of the season. The Aggies were the unanimous choice for first place in the HSRN Division I Poll, while Bowie State took sole possession of first place in HSRN’s Division II/NAIA Poll.

Division I/FCS

The top two spots were unchanged from last week as Grambling State held on to second place behind the Aggies. A&T edged South Carolina State, 9-6, in Orangeburg. GSU topped Texas Southern, 41-15, in the Red River Classic in Shreveport. Alcorn State’s, 40-34 home loss to Prairie View dropped the Braves to fifth place with Bethune-Cookman and Prairie View moving up to the #3 and #4 spots respectively. North Carolina Central, South Carolina State, Southern, Alabama State and Tennessee State round out the top 10.

Division II/NAIA

Bowie State’s 63-42, win over Elizabeth City State, coupled with Tuskegee’s, 26-23, loss to Miles, left the Bulldogs in sole possession of first place. Virginia Union remained #2 and Tuskegee fell to #3. BSU now heads to the CIAA Championship game to face #6 Winston-Salem State. #4 Albany State defeated #10 Fort Valley State, 21-17, to earn a berth in the SIAC Championship game. The Golden Rams will face #8 Miles whose win over Tuskegee gave the Golden Bears the SIAC’s West Division title and a chance to avenge a 13-point loss to ASU back on October 3.

#5 Virginia State, #7 Chowan and #9 Livingstone round out this week’s top 10.

BOXTOROW Polls

An exciting finish between two top 10 teams and a mild upset provided a little shakeup in the BOXTOROW Coaches and Media Polls.

North Carolina A&T remained atop the coaches poll, although it was not unanimous as it had been the previous two weeks, losing a first-place vote to Grambling who remained at No. 2.  The Aggies rallied from down 6-2 late in the fourth quarter scoring a touchdown with 1:39 remaining to hold off South Carolina State in Orangeburg for the 9-6 victory.  The Bulldogs missed a 32-yard field goal that would have tied the game as time expired.

The Bulldogs loss dropped them one spot to No. 7.

Defending BOXTOROW champion Alcorn State fell to Prairie View A&M 40-34 and dropped three spots to its lowest ranking this season at No. 6.  The Panthers rose one spot to No. 4.

Tennessee State lost to Murray State and dropped out of the poll, while Hampton defeated Florida A&M and reentered the poll at No. 10.

In the media poll, the ten teams from last week remained the same, but the order is different.  N.C. A&T and Grambling remained the top two teams.  Alcorn dropped two spots to No. 5.  Tuskegee took the biggest tumble falling four spots to No. 9 after its 26-23 loss to Miles, a game which gave the Golden Bears the Western Division championship.  The Golden Bears will face Albany State in the SIAC championship game.

Bowie State rose one spot to No. 7, attaining its highest ranking ever after defeating Elizabeth city State 63-42 to solidify its spot in the CIAA championship game against Winston-Salem State.

Looking ahead, Alabama State looks to keep its SWAC Eastern Division hopes alive as it hosts Prairie View A&M, who is looking to keep pace with Grambling in the West.

The BOXTOROW HBCU FCS coaches and media polls are administered by FROM THE PRESS BOX TO PRESS ROW.  The coaches poll is voted on by the HBCU Football Championship Subdivision coaches and the media poll is voted on by media members around the country who cover HBCU football.
